Fager Mary has everything you could want from a bit! It is incredibly comfortable, featuring 100% super-smooth surfaces, including the joints. Combined with the titanium material, this gives you a consistent feeling in the hand without the horse overreacting when you take the reins, but still offers a light feeling.
Fager's smooth joints are designed to never press against the sides of the palate or create uneven pressure over the bars. It makes the pressure over the tongue more gentle.
The small tongue relief, in combination with the smooth joints, makes this bit a good option for horses with a sensitive tongue who can open their mouth, pull the reins, and move the tongue around.
Material
Titanium is a tasteless metal that naturally adapts to the mouth's temperature, encouraging the horse to accept the bit and be more comfortable.
We usually recommend a Titanium bit for sensitive-mouthed horses who can react to other metals, e.g. red marks or sores developing, despite a soft contact from the hands.
Titanium gives a super light feeling in the hand and quicker response compared to a heavier bit, particularly when combined with the correct mouthpiece for the individual horse.
Fixed rings, bradoon
Fixed rings are attached to the mouthpiece, and the reins’ contact will be more still towards the mouth. Fixed rings will encourage a horse to keep the contact towards the bit and create a stable feeling for both the horse and rider. The bradoon rings are smaller than our traditional snaffle rings to fit perfectly with a weymouth on a double bridle but can be used as a snaffle alone.

A fixed ring bit should sit close to the horse’s mouth, without causing pressure on the teeth or lips.
We recommend choosing the Bradoon in the horse’s usual snaffle size and the Weymouth one size bigger.
The jointed Bradoon should not be too large, as it may slide sideways and cause rubbing, pressure or injury. The Weymouth sits outside the Bradoon and needs extra space so the bits do not interfere.
